Jazz & Heritage Foundation Reopens Relief Fund for Musicians

Jazz & Heritage Foundation Reopens Relief Fund for Musicians The New Orleans Jazz & Heritage Foundation, the non-profit organization that owns the New Orleans Jazz & Heritage Festival presented by Shell, has re-opened applications for the Jazz & Heritage Music Relief Fund – a statewide relief fund to support Louisiana musicians and industry workers who have lost income amid the COVID-19 pandemic. The collapse of the live music industry has affected not only musicians, but thousands of music industry workers and cultural bearers who work alongside them. The pandemic has triggered a “domino effect” in the music sector with cancelled music events disrupting income for so many. The deadline to apply as a musician is March 31. For industry workers the deadline is April 6. 

W K Kellogg Foundation and 30+ community partners launch I Am New Orleans campaign to create a more equitable future for its children and families

Share this article NEW ORLEANS, Feb. 11, 2021 /PRNewswire/  A new campaign featuring a series of community conversations focused on key issues will begin in New Orleans this month, as part of a new community-led effort designed to inspire conversation and action and help make New Orleans a child-centered city.   I am New Orleans, developed in partnership with more than 30 community organizations and supported by the W.K. Kellogg Foundation, provides a platform for residents, leaders and stakeholders to powerfully unite to advance racial equity across six key areas: maternal and child health, workforce, food, early childhood education, opportunities and challenges facing young men and boys of color, and generational change.

Training options increase in New Orleans tech industry

Training options increase in New Orleans tech industry The COVID-19 pandemic has put a half to the hospitality and tourism industry in New Orleans and has left many workers either unemployed or underemployed. Delgado Community College has a number of course offerings to help its students secure jobs in the city’s growing digital media and information and technology sectors. The IT Help Desk Technician and Digital Marketing Analyst programs take 10 to 12 weeks to complete and prepare students for full-time positions in the respective career paths. Delgado has partnered with GNO Inc., Verizon and Generation USA to offer these programs for free online.

City releases RFQ for redevelopment of former Six Flags

City releases RFQ for redevelopment of former Six Flags MAX BECHERER and last updated 2020-12-17 17:20:54-05 NEW ORLEANS — The City of New Orleans has released a Request for Qualifications (RFQ) to select a Master Developer for the redevelopment of the former Six Flags site in New Orleans East, according to a release from the City. After more than a decade sitting vacant, the City is moving forward with a call to identify a qualified team that brings the experience, capacity and resources to create a transformative project at a key site for both the New Orleans East community and the city. The first phase of the RFQ opens Dec. 16, 2020, and responses will be accepted until February 9, 2021.
